Abstract
The utility model discloses an online laminar flow cooling roller bed surface polishing device which comprises a polishing trolley. The bottom face of the polishing trolley is provided with a friction polishing plate, the two sides of the polishing trolley are respectively provided with a positioning guide wheel, the positioning guide wheels are in contact with roller bed edge plates, and one end of the polishing trolley winds a fixed pulley through a steel wire rope and is connected with a winch. The online laminar flow cooling roller bed surface polishing device can achieve the purpose that the surface of a roller bed is ideal in smoothness by means of the self rotation of the roller bed when equipment is in a halt state.

Background technology
Laminar flow cooling roller bed in hot continuous rolling technology, if need to carry out polishing to roller-way, often needs roller-way to dismantle, and after polishing, installs again, and maintenance workload is large, wastes time and energy, and uses inconvenient.
Summary of the invention
The purpose of this utility model is to provide a kind of laminar flow cooling roller bed online surface polishing device, can be under equipment downtime state, and utilize self turning effort of roller-way to make roller table surface reach the object of desirable fineness.
The purpose of this utility model is to realize like this, the online surface polishing device of a kind of laminar flow cooling roller bed, comprise polishing dolly, burnishing plate is installed under the bottom surface of polishing dolly, the both sides of polishing dolly are arranging respectively positioning guide pulleys, positioning guide pulleys contacts with roller-way side plate, and one end of polishing dolly is walked around a fixed pulley by steel wire rope and is connected with a hoist engine.
Adopt after such structure, realize when roller-way group roller table surface is carried out to online polishing operation, dolly can be hung on roller-way group top, steel wire rope and hoist engine and fixed block are arranged in laminar flow cooling roller bed roller-way group, by counterclockwise starting roller-way group, start hoist engine clockwise again makes the speed that steel wire rope moves right be greater than roller-way to the certain speed of the linear velocity of anticlockwise simultaneously, dolly is slided to the right until dolly arrives the low order end of roller-way group along roller-way group to the right, and then be rotated counterclockwise hoist engine dolly is slided to roller-way group high order end direction to be less than the speed of roller line speed certain speed, with the method, repeatedly alternately make dolly move left and right in roller-way group, make polishing plate and the roller-way group surface of roller-way group bottom fully realize rubbing action, can be under equipment downtime state, utilize self turning effort of roller-way to make roller table surface reach the object of desirable fineness.

The specific embodiment
The online surface polishing device of a kind of laminar flow cooling roller bed, as shown in Figure 1, comprise polishing dolly 7, burnishing plate is installed under the bottom surface of polishing dolly 7, the both sides of polishing dolly 7 are arranging respectively positioning guide pulleys 6, positioning guide pulleys 6 contacts with roller-way side plate 4, and one end of polishing dolly 7 is walked around a fixed pulley 1 by draw ring 5, steel wire rope 2 and is connected with a hoist engine 3.During work, dolly is hung on roller-way group 8 tops, steel wire rope 2 and hoist engine 3 and fixed pulley 1 are arranged in laminar flow cooling roller bed roller-way group, by counterclockwise starting roller-way group 8, start clockwise again hoist engine 3 simultaneously, the speed that steel wire rope 2 is moved right is greater than roller-way to the certain speed of the linear velocity of anticlockwise, dolly is slided to the right until dolly arrives the low order end of roller-way group along roller-way group to the right, and then be rotated counterclockwise hoist engine dolly is slided to roller-way group high order end direction to be less than the speed of roller line speed certain speed, with the method, repeatedly alternately make dolly move left and right in roller-way group.
